What is romantic about Symphonie Fantastique?
Symphonie fantastique is an epic for a huge orchestra. Through its movements, it tells the story of an artist’s self-destructive passion for a beautiful woman. The symphony describes his obsession and dreams, tantrums and moments of tenderness, and visions of suicide and murder, ecstasy and despair.
Why is Symphonie Fantastique of Berlioz a piece of Programme music?
Symphonie fantastique is a piece of program music that tells the story of an artist gifted with a lively imagination who has poisoned himself with opium in the depths of despair because of hopeless, unrequited love. Berlioz provided his own preface and program notes for each movement of the work.

What do we call a group of voices that sing together?
A body of singers who perform together as a group is called a choir or chorus. The former term is very often applied to groups affiliated with a church (whether or not they actually occupy the choir) and the second to groups that perform in theatres or concert halls, but this distinction is far from rigid.
What is an idée fixe quizlet?
Idée Fixe. a recurring theme or character trait that serves as the structural foundation of a work. It is traceable to the composer Hector Berlioz, who used the term to denote the recurring theme in his Symphonie fantastique (1830).
